Wichita State basketball player Conner Frankamp has been arrested on suspicion of DUI, records show.

Frankamp was arrested at 12:33 a.m. Sunday at Kellogg and Maize, Wichita police Lt. James Espinoza said. He was also cited for “improper driving on laned roadway” and “unsafe turning or stopping,” according to a booking report released by the Sedgwick County Sheriff’s Office.

Frankamp, 19, transferred to Wichita State from Kansas last month. He is sitting out this semester and next as part of NCAA rules regarding transfers, but has been practicing with the team. He was the Wichita City League’s career scoring leader while at North High.
